IND vs AUS 3rd ODI: Will Kuldeep Yadav get a chance in the third ODI? Know the possible playing 11 of both the teams

The third match of the 3-match ODI series between India and Australia will be played in Sydney on Saturday, October 25. This match will start at 9 am Indian time. The time of toss will be 8.30 pm.
Team India is already behind 0-2 in this series and is in danger of a clean sweep. The Indian team will have to win this match under any circumstances, only then it will be able to save its credibility. In the last two matches, the Australian team has dominated India and the Indian players, especially the batsmen, did not impress much. Also the bowling was ordinary.
To win the third match, India needs to make changes in its bowling unit and there is a possibility that Kuldeep Yadav may enter the team. Nitish Kumar Reddy, who has performed mediocrely in the last two matches, may be shown the way out. Kohli’s form is also a matter of concern for India, who has been out for a duck in the last two matches. Kohli’s team will have to score runs to win.
Probable playing 11 of both the teams for the third ODI
India- Shubman Gill, Rohit Sharma, Virat Kohli, Shreyas Iyer, KL Rahul, Axar Patel, Washington Sundar, Harshit Rana, Arshdeep Singh, Mohammed Siraj and Kuldeep Yadav.
Australia- Mitchell Marsh, Travis Head, Matthew Short, Matt Renshaw, Alex Carey, Cooper Connolly, Mitchell Owen, Xavier Bartlett, Mitchell Starc, Adam Zampa, Josh Hazlewood.
